Output 75ee3ee835a1a237d66b3cdc1bb048d5feffc4cd6af1f7a2f208c75beea8cde2:0

value
2649840
script pubkey
OP_HASH160 OP_PUSHBYTES_20 529a720a904fb22c0e8ecbb657fb7b4b9c77f83f OP_EQUAL
address
39DnMLJ7DsuCdXzgADAPtcwRucp4usevfq
transaction
75ee3ee835a1a237d66b3cdc1bb048d5feffc4cd6af1f7a2f208c75beea8cde2
spent
true